Lots of you are probably aware that SAP BusinessObjects Explorer doesn't really have a "bright future" as part of the BI portfolio simplification.
Source: SAP
As you can see above, Explorer is not a strategic investment anymore and SAP expects customers to move to either Lumira Desktop or Design Studio.
So that's all great,... but
...Explorer was a web based scenario, so Lumira Desktop would mean to switch to a desktop based application and that might not necessarily what you are looking for.
.... so that leaves Design Studio, but it doesn't deliver the necessary components (for example a facet navigation) and there is no out of the box template or application delivered, so you would have to build it yourself.
That is why we thought that this is a good opportunity to create a pre-built application that is providing customers the experience that SAP BusinessObjects Explorer did provide before.
... and Visual BI Explorer is born.
